Anoka Technical vs. Ridgewater

Both Anoka Technical College and Ridgewater College are Public, 2-4 years schools located in Minnesota. The following statements compare Anoka Technical College and Ridgewater College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
  • Both schools are public.
  • Anoka Technical's tuition ($6,267) is more expensive than Ridgewater ($6,109).
  • Anoka Technical's students to faculty ratio (16 to 1) is lower than Ridgewater (19 to 1).
  • Ridgewater (2,904 students) is larger than Anoka Technical (1,580 students) with more enrolled students.
  • Ridgewater ($5,836) has higher amount of financial aid than Anoka Technical ($3,389).
  • Anoka Technical's graduation rate (46%) is higher than Ridgewater (45%).
